About

Can Zhao is a scholar working on Computer Vision and Pattern Recognition, Artificial Intelligence and Radiology, Nuclear Medicine and Imaging. According to data from OpenAlex, Can Zhao has authored 46 papers receiving a total of 857 ind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Computer Vision and Pattern Recognition, 11 papers in Artificial Intelligence and 9 papers in Radiology, Nuclear Medicine and Imaging. Recurrent topics in Can Zhao's work include Medical Image Segmentation Techniques (7 papers), Computational Drug Discovery Methods (6 papers) and Image and Signal Denoising Methods (5 papers). Can Zhao is often cited by papers focused on Medical Image Segmentation Techniques (7 papers), Computational Drug Discovery Methods (6 papers) and Image and Signal Denoising Methods (5 papers). Can Zhao collaborates with scholars based in United States, China and Taiwan. Can Zhao's co-authors include Jerry L. Prince, Aaron Carass, Blake E. Dewey, Peter A. Calabresi, Dzung L. Pham, Junghoon Lee, Daniel S. Reich, Heran Yang, Jian Sun and Zongben Xu and has published in prestigious journals such as Critical Care Medicine, IEEE Transactions on Medical Imaging and Information Sciences.
